In Short, the well-established way comprises of researching profitable search terminologies (example what people are searching for on Google and are prepared to click on ads for), building sites around those terminologies, building traffic by getting connections, setting up Google advertisements and awaiting for clicks. In short, that is all there is to it. It really isn’t rocket science (unless you opt to write about rocket science). There are no hidden tricks and it’s not important to apply black-hat SEO methods to generate a couple of dollars. So, yes you could generate money online – why not have it a try?
